 Traditional vs. Modern Wedding Invitations: Which One is Right for Your Wedding?
From the beginning many brides already know if they desire a traditional or more contemporarily-themed wedding. From having a type of wedding based on religious requirements, to carrying on family traditions or starting one of your own, traditional and modern weddings are not about which ones are better for a venue or audience, but rather the type of wedding preferred by the engaged couple. No matter what style is preferred, both traditional and modern wedding invitations are available to help couples emphasize their wedding’s theme to future guests.

If having a traditional type of wedding or one that is more conservative, couples may choose to use established fonts, papers and trims. While these may appear simple to many brides, having an easy to read format focuses the wedding’s theme on the couple and not any fancy embellishments. Furthermore, the simpler the wedding invitation, the less expensive it is going to cost. Couples looking to stay within their budgets may wish to consider ordering traditional wedding invitations.

Adding flair, personality and color to guests’ mailboxes, modern wedding invitations are perfect for couples looking to make a statement. These types of wedding invitations allow couples to tie-in details concerning the wedding to potential guests. From setting the mood about the wedding’s time to visually supplementing date or location, couples interested in modern wedding invitations are looking to express part of themselves in all aspects of their wedding.

Modern wedding invitations are also excellent ideas for couples getting married in unusual locations or having themed weddings. Since not every bride wears a princess style wedding dress or gets married in a church, being able to uniquely express your unique personality to others is important. With multiple choices available in papers, textures, fonts and trims, these types of invitations allow couples to incorporate as many elements of their wedding as possible without looking tacky or going overboard. This also shows guests that couples put a lot of thought into their invitation selections and proves they are thoroughly committed to this special day.

Just as couples getting married for the first time need wedding invitations, so do long-established, remarrying couples. Those planning a renewal of vows ceremony have a few options available when it comes to selecting wedding invitations and wedding programs. First, if they have a copy of their original wedding invitation, the couple can select a traditional wedding invitation style to replicate their first invitation. This is a great idea for couples getting remarried at the same church or venue. The other option available to couples having these types of ceremonies is to select more modern wedding invitations. Since many of these papers, prints, ribbons, fonts and trims were not available to couples who may have been married some time ago, being able to upgrade their original wedding invitations may be a welcomed option.

Wedding invitations can also be selected based on audience demographics. Traditional wedding invitations with simple designs and larger font may be a good choice for older guests. Similarly, having a wedding with mostly younger guests may persuade a couple to choose modern wedding invitations. While a wedding’s goal is not to compete or out-perform other couples’ weddings, adding a little something extra to your wedding invitation is perfectly acceptable. Ultimately, it is up to the engaged couple to select wedding invitations based on their preferences; however, announcing your wedding’s date, time and location is the main goal. In the end, be sure to choose a wedding invitation that makes you feel proud to send it; after all it will have your name and your future spouse’s name printed on it.
